Product Name: Aromatic Thermosetting Polyimide Resin
Classification: Based on HS Code (Harmonized System Code) and tariff details provided.
✅ HS Code Classification and Tax Summary
Here are the relevant HS codes and their associated tariff rates for Aromatic Thermosetting Polyimide Resin:
1. HS Code: 3911903500
- Description: Aromatic Thermosetting Polyimide Resin — contains aromatic monomer units and is a thermosetting product.
- Total Tax Rate: 55.0%
- Base Tariff: 0.0%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Note: This is the lowest total tax rate among the three options.
2. HS Code: 3911904500
- Description: Aromatic Thermosetting Polyimide Resin — belongs to thermosetting petroleum resins containing aromatic or modified aromatic monomer units.
- Total Tax Rate: 60.8%
- Base Tariff: 5.8%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Note: Higher base tariff compared to 3911903500, but similar additional tariffs.
3. HS Code: 3911902500
- Description: Aromatic Thermosetting Polyimide Resin — contains aromatic monomer units and is classified as a resin.
- Total Tax Rate: 61.1%
- Base Tariff: 6.1%
- Additional Tariff: 25.0%
- Special Tariff after April 11, 2025: 30.0%
- Note: Highest total tax rate among the three options.
